RAGMAN

Rag"man, n.; pl. Ragmen (.

Definition: A man who collects, or deals in, rags.

Rag"man, n. Etym: [See Ragman's roll.]

Definition: A document having many names or numerous seals, as a papal bull. [Obs.] Piers Plowman.
